What Is a Blacktown Arborist?

Definition and Role

A Blacktown arborist is a trained specialist in tree care, focusing on the cultivation, management, and study of individual trees and other woody plants. Arborists are skilled in various services tailored to meet the needs of homeowners and businesses alike. Their expertise includes:

  • Tree removal: Safely taking down dead or dangerous trees.
  • Pruning: Enhancing growth by trimming overgrown branches.
  • Land clearing: Preparing a site for construction by removing unwanted vegetation.
  • Health assessments: Evaluating tree health to identify diseases or infestations.

Importance of Professional Tree Care

Maintaining trees isn't just about making them look good; it's essential for environmental conservation and safety. A qualified arborist can spot potential issues before they escalate into significant concerns.

FAQ Section

How often should I hire an arborist?

It generally depends on your area's climate, although most experts suggest at least once every year—to inspect overall tree health aspects as well as plan any necessary maintenance activities ahead that season!

Can I prune my own trees?

While you might be able to handle simple pruning tasks yourself (like occasional light trims), it’s important that major cuts are left up to professional hands unless you have significant experience working with arboreal structures yourself.
